A complete circuit requires a power source, a load (such as a light bulb or motor), and conductive material (such as wires) to connect the two components and allow the flow of electric current. The circuit needs to be closed, meaning there is a complete path for the electricity to travel from the power source, through the load, and back to the power source.
A circuit breaker is a switching device which can make,brake and carrying (or trip the circuit) that specified over currents for a small interval of time . There is a different types of Circuit Breaker's are there 1.According to their arc quenching media these are divided into 4 types a) Oil circuit breaker b) Air blast circuit breaker c) SF6 circuit breaker d) vacuum circuit breaker 2. According to their services the circuit breaker can be divided as a) Outdoor Circuit Breaker b) Indoor Breaker 3. According to the operating mechanism of circuit breaker they can be divided as a) Spring operated Circuit Breaker b) Pneumatic Circuit Breaker c) Hydrolic Circuit Breaker 4. According to the voltage level of installation these are divided into 3 types a) High Voltage Circuit Breaker b) Medium Voltage Circuit Breaker c) Low Voltage Circuit Breaker.

An electrical 3-way switch functions in a circuit by allowing the flow of electricity to be controlled between two different locations. When one switch is flipped, it changes the direction of the current flow, turning the circuit on or off. The second switch can then be used to reverse this action, allowing for control of the electricity flow from either location.

A 3-way switch can be used as a single pole in a circuit by connecting the common terminal to either one of the traveler terminals. This effectively turns the 3-way switch into a regular on/off switch, allowing it to control the flow of electricity in the circuit like a single pole switch would.
A 3-way switch in a lighting circuit allows you to control a light fixture from two different locations. It uses two switches to alternate the flow of electricity to the light, so you can turn it on or off from either switch.
